当前位置: 首页 > 产品大全 > 2024年7月 虚拟机中安装Ubuntu 22.04 LTS及常用软件配置指南

2024年7月 虚拟机中安装Ubuntu 22.04 LTS及常用软件配置指南

2024年7月 虚拟机中安装Ubuntu 22.04 LTS及常用软件配置指南

一、 准备工作与Ubuntu 22.04安装

在2024年7月,Ubuntu 22.04 LTS(Jammy Jellyfish)依然是最稳定、支持最完善的主流Linux发行版之一,非常适合在虚拟机中搭建开发或学习环境。

1.1 准备工作
虚拟机软件:选择VMware Workstation Pro/Player(推荐)或VirtualBox。
系统镜像:从Ubuntu官网下载Ubuntu 22.04.4 LTS的ISO镜像文件。
* 资源分配:建议为虚拟机分配至少2-4核CPU、4GB内存和30GB硬盘空间。

1.2 安装步骤简述
1. 在虚拟机软件中创建新虚拟机,选择下载的ISO镜像。
2. 启动虚拟机,进入Ubuntu安装界面,选择语言并点击“安装Ubuntu”。
3. 在“安装类型”中选择“清除整个磁盘并安装Ubuntu”(此操作仅针对虚拟磁盘,安全)。
4. 设置您所在的时区、键盘布局。
5. 创建您的用户名、计算机名和密码。
6. 等待安装完成,重启虚拟机。
7. 首次进入系统后,运行 sudo apt update && sudo apt upgrade 更新系统。

二、 系统基础优化与配置

安装完成后,进行一些基础配置以提升体验:

  • 更换软件源:为获得更快的下载速度,可将软件源更换为国内镜像(如阿里云、清华源)。通过“软件和更新”应用程序可图形化更换。
  • 安装VMware Tools / VirtualBox Guest Additions:这是关键一步,能实现宿主机与虚拟机间的文件拖拽、屏幕分辨率自适应、剪贴板共享等功能。
  • 启用“Ubuntu on Xorg”会话(可选):如果使用NVIDIA显卡或遇到Wayland兼容性问题,在登录界面可选择此会话以获得更好兼容性。

三、 2024年7月推荐安装的常用软件

以下软件可通过Ubuntu Software(Snap商店)或终端使用 apt 命令安装。

3.1 开发工具
Visual Studio Code:微软强大的代码编辑器。通过Snap商店安装或从官网下载.deb包。
Git:版本控制工具。安装命令:sudo apt install git
Python3 & Pip:通常已预装Python3。确保安装pip:sudo apt install python3-pip
Node.js & npm:建议通过NodeSource仓库安装最新LTS版本。
Docker:容器化平台。按照Docker官方文档进行安装。
IntelliJ IDEA Community / PyCharm Community:强大的Java/Python IDE,可通过Snap或Toolbox安装。

3.2 系统工具与效率软件
Timeshift:系统备份还原工具,类似于Windows的“系统还原点”。安装:sudo apt install timeshift
GParted:磁盘分区管理工具。安装:sudo apt install gparted
BleachBit:系统清理工具。安装:sudo apt install bleachbit
Albert / ULauncher:快速应用启动器,提升效率。
* Synaptic:更高级的图形化包管理器。安装:sudo apt install synaptic

3.3 网络与通信
Firefox / Google Chrome:Firefox已预装。Chrome需从官网下载.deb包安装。
Remmina:功能强大的远程桌面客户端,支持RDP、VNC等协议。安装:sudo apt install remmina
FileZilla:FTP/SFTP客户端。安装:sudo apt install filezilla
Telegram / Discord:流行的即时通讯软件,可通过Snap商店安装。

3.4 多媒体与办公
VLC Media Player:万能媒体播放器。安装:sudo apt install vlc
GIMP:开源图像编辑器,功能媲美Photoshop。安装:sudo apt install gimp
Inkscape:矢量图形编辑器。安装:sudo apt install inkscape
LibreOffice:完整的办公套件,已预装。
* Okular:优秀的PDF文档查看器。安装:sudo apt install okular

3.5 其他实用工具
htop:增强型的系统进程查看器。安装:sudo apt install htop
Neofetch:在终端中显示炫酷的系统信息。安装:sudo apt install neofetch
Gnome Tweaks:用于深度定制GNOME桌面外观和行为。安装:sudo apt install gnome-tweaks
Flameshot:功能强大且易用的截图工具。安装:sudo apt install flameshot

四、 安装后建议

  1. 探索Snap和Flatpak:除了传统的APT包管理器,Ubuntu Software中集成了大量Snap和Flatpak格式的软件,它们是获取最新版本软件的良好补充。
  2. 驱动管理:在“软件和更新”的“附加驱动”标签页中,检查并安装推荐的专有驱动(如适用于VMware/NVIDIA的驱动)。
  3. 创建快照:在虚拟机软件中,为配置好的纯净系统创建一个“快照”(Snapshot)。这样可以在未来系统混乱时快速回滚到完美状态。

通过以上步骤,您就可以在虚拟机中获得一个功能完善、强大且高效的Ubuntu 22.04 LTS工作环境,非常适合编程学习、软件开发及日常使用。

如若转载,请注明出处:http://www.edu-bigdata.com/product/50.html

更新时间:2026-01-12 16:34:17

产品列表

PRODUCT